International Eosinophil Society Inc. (EIN: 27-2696878)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2018 IRS Form 990 filing, International Eosinophil Society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 15 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$0.

Mission Statement

THE INTERNATIONAL EOSINOPHIL SOCIETY (IES) ADVANCES THE UNDERSTANDING OF EOSINOPHILS AND EOSINOPHIL-ASSOCIATED DISEASES. WE ARE A GLOBAL COMMUNITY OF SCIENTISTS AND CLINICIANS WHO DEVELOP AND SHARE OUR KNOWLEDGE OF EOSINOPHIL BIOLOGY AND INNOVATIVE RESEARCH APPROACHES. THROUGH BIENNIAL MEETINGS AND WEBINARS, THE SOCIETY BRINGS TOGETHER INDIVIDUALS INTERESTED IN EOSINOPHILS, FOSTERING A VIBRANT COMMUNITY THAT SPANS ALL CAREER STAGES. TOGETHER, WE DRIVE BASIC, TRANSLATIONAL, AND CLINICAL RESEARCH THAT ADVANCES DIAGNOSIS, TREATMENT, AND MANAGEMENT OF EOSINOPHILIC DISEASES.
